Summary

The purpose of this study is to evaluate the safety and efficacy of transarterial chemoembolization (TACE) in combination with immune checkpoint inhibitors (ICIs) and molecular target therapies in patients with advanced-stage hepatocellular carcinoma (HCC).

Detailed description

Transarterial chemoembolization (TACE) can induce immunogenic cell death and tumor-specific immune response which results in the release of tumor antigens and transform "cold" tumors with lacking immune effector cells into "hot" tumors with immune effector cells infiltration. This provides a theoretical basis for TACE combined with immune checkpoint inhibitors (ICIs) in hepatocellular carcinoma (HCC) patients. The purpose of this study is to evaluate the safety and efficacy of transarterial chemoembolization (TACE) in combination with immune checkpoint inhibitors (ICIs) and molecular target therapies(including, VEGF-TKI/ bevacizumab) in patients with advanced-stage HCC. This real-world study also would like to explore the optimal combined treatment and subgroup of HCC patients for providing further information for clinical practice and trials.
